Kym Marsh to miss Strictly Come Dancing this weekend due to COVID

Kym Marsh to miss Strictly Come Dancing this weekend due to COVID
© BBC
Kym Marsh is granted a week off from Strictly Come Dancing after testing positive for coronavirus.

Kym Marsh will miss this weekend's edition of Strictly Come Dancing after she tested positive for coronavirus, the BBC has confirmed.

The 46-year-old, who is partnered with Graziano Di Prima, has been granted a bye through to the quarter-finals of the competition - just two weeks before the final - if she recovers in time.

The couple have delivered some inconsistent scores from the judges over the course of the show and are just one place from the bottom of the leaderboard in terms of average points per dance, above only Ellie Taylor and Johannes Radebe.

A show spokesperson said: "Kym Marsh has tested positive for Covid-19. As a result, Kym and Graziano will not be taking part in Strictly Come Dancing this weekend.

"Strictly Come Dancing protocols mean that all being well, they will return the following week."

Strictly continues Saturday at 7.15pm on BBC One.
